A systematic methodological review of reported perioperative variables, postoperative outcomes and hernia recurrence from randomised controlled trials of elective ventral hernia repair: clear definitions and standardised datasets are needed.
Parker, Samuel G; Wood, C P J; Butterworth, J W; Boulton, R W; Plumb, A A O; Mallett, S; Halligan, S; Windsor, A C J.
